What is a subsurface utility engineer?

A Subsurface Utility Engineer (SUE) is responsible for locating, mapping, and assessing underground utilities such as water, gas, electricity, and telecommunications. They use technologies like ground-penetrating radar (GPR) and electromagnetic detection to identify buried infrastructure and prevent conflicts with construction projects. SUEs help reduce risks, improve project efficiency, and ensure compliance with safety and regulatory standards. Their work is essential in urban planning, civil engineering, and infrastructure development.

What are the typical challenges faced by subsurface utility engineers in their daily work?

Subsurface Utility Engineers frequently encounter challenges such as interpreting incomplete or outdated utility records, working in congested urban environments, and addressing unforeseen underground conditions during excavation or construction planning. They must closely collaborate with utility owners, municipal agencies, and construction teams to gather accurate data and resolve conflicts. This role often requires adaptability and quick problem-solving, as unexpected situations can affect project timelines and safety. Successfully navigating these challenges ensures smoother project delivery and minimizes costly utility conflicts or service disruptions.

Job Summary

Langan is seeking a Land Survey Technician to join its collaborative team in California. This individual will serve a key function in providing support with a variety land development projects, collecting field data and information related to the preparation of survey maps and CAD files. In this role, you will have the opportunity to work with commercial, retail and residential properties within a technologically progressive environment.

Job Responsibilities
  • Recovery of survey control and monumentation, boundary, topographic and utility surveys, construction layout, and photo documentation of the project area;
  • Support the survey crew in obtaining invert and subsurface utility information;
  • Exposure to drone and scanning technologies;
  • Assist with office tasks including, but not limited to CAD drafting, processing Survey field data, ongoing communication with Survey crews to assist with data download and preparation of field research materials, deed and map research, and filing;
  • Maintain survey equipment and initiate repairs when necessary;
  • Remain current on surveying practices, guidelines, and best management practices; attend internal training and external lectures to expand knowledge and skills; and
  • Recommend new approaches and ideas that continuously improve efficiency and services performed.
Qualifications
  • High school diploma;
  • 2+ years of related experience;
  • Advanced AutoCAD skills including experience with C3D and Survey interface. Experience with Carlson software is a plus;
  • Experience with survey instrumentation and data collectors is desired, but not mandatory;
  • Willingness to work away from office at various project sites when necessary. Could be for extended periods of time depending on locations of assignments and participating offices;
  • Excellent verbal communication skills;
  • Strong attention to detail with excellent analytical skills;
  • Ability to effectively work independently and in a team environment; and
  • Possess reliable transportation for job site visits and a valid driver's license in good standing.
